1. Understand the Basics of Key Technologies
To stay ahead, it’s essential to have a strong foundation in the key technologies driving the future. This doesn’t mean you need to become an expert overnight, but you should familiarize yourself with the following:
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ML)
AI and machine learning are revolutionizing industries from healthcare to finance to transportation. Understanding the basics of AI, such as how algorithms work and the types of machine learning (supervised, unsupervised, and reinforcement learning), will provide a solid foundation for future technological developments.
Cloud Computing
Cloud computing allows businesses and individuals to access computing resources (like storage and processing power) over the internet rather than relying on local servers or personal hardware. Services like Amazon Web Services (AWS), Microsoft Azure, and Google Cloud are transforming how data is stored, processed, and accessed. Familiarity with cloud platforms will give you a competitive edge in many fields.
Internet of Things (IoT)
The Internet of Things refers to the network of physical devices—such as smartphones, wearables, and smart home appliances—that are connected to the internet. Understanding how these devices communicate and how they collect and share data is crucial, as IoT technology is increasingly being integrated into everyday life.
Blockchain
Blockchain technology, best known for powering c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, is a decentralized digital ledger that ensures secure and transparent transactions. It has vast potential applications across industries, including finance, supply chain, and healthcare.
Cybersecurity
With the rise in cyber threats, understanding the basics of cybersecurity is more important than ever. Cybersecurity involves protecting systems, networks, and data from cyber-attacks. This includes understanding basic encryption, firewalls, and threat detection.
2. Invest in Continuous Learning
The best way to stay ahead in technology is through continuous learning. The tech field evolves rapidly, and what you know today may not be relevant tomorrow. Here are some ways to keep up:
Online Courses and Certifications
Many platforms offer free and paid courses on a wide range of technology topics. Websites like Coursera, Udemy, edX, and LinkedIn Learning provide courses in everything from programming languages like Python and JavaScript to specialized skills like data science, AI, and blockchain.
Certifications are also a great way to demonstrate expertise in a specific area. Some highly regarded certifications include:
- AWS Certified Solutions Architect
- Google Cloud Professional Data Engineer
-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P)
Read Tech News and Blogs
To stay on top of the latest trends and developments, read technology news regularly. Websites like TechCrunch, Wired, and Ars Technica cover breaking news, new products, and advancements. Following industry blogs is also a great way to dive deeper into specific topics.
Attend Webinars and Conferences
Attending tech webinars and conferences is a great way to gain insights from industry leaders. Conferences like CES (Consumer Electronics Show) or Google I/O showcase cutting-edge technologies and provide opportunities for networking with professionals in the tech space.
Join Online Communities
Participating in online communities and forums is an excellent way to learn from others and stay informed. Websites like Reddit, Stack Overflow, and GitHub offer spaces for beginners and experts alike to discuss topics, ask questions, and share ideas.

4. Network with Tech Professionals
Staying ahead in technology is not just about learning on your own. Networking with professionals in the field is an excellent way to gain insights and stay informed about industry changes.
Join Professional Organizations
Many industries have professional organizations dedicated to technology. For example, the Association for Computing Machinery (ACM) and IEEE Computer Society provide access to journals, conferences, and networking opportunities for technology professionals.
Leverage Social Media
Social media platforms like LinkedIn, Twitter, and YouTube can be great resources for staying up-to-date with the latest trends. Follow industry leaders, participate in discussions, and join groups dedicated to tech topics. Many professionals and thought leaders share valuable resources and insights.
Participate in Hackathons
Hackathons are competitive events where participants collaborate to build software or hardware solutions within a short timeframe. These events provide an excellent opportunity to challenge yourself, learn from others, and create something impactful. Many tech companies host hackathons, and there are also virtual hackathons open to people worldwide.

6. Understand Emerging Technologies
The future of technology lies in the emerging technologies that are poised to disrupt industries in the coming years. Staying ahead means understanding these innovations before they become mainstream.
Quantum Computing
Quantum computing is a breakthrough field that leverages the principles of quantum mechanics to solve problems that are beyond the capabilities of classical computers. Although still in its early stages, understanding the basics of quantum computing can help you stay ahead of the curve.
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R)
AR and VR technologies are already transforming industries like gaming, healthcare, and education. As these technologies improve, they will become an even more integral part of everyday life. Understanding how AR and VR work can open up new opportunities for innovation.
5G Networks
5G technology promises faster internet speeds and greater connectivity, enabling innovations in IoT, autonomous vehicles, and other fields. Understanding the potential of 5G is essential for staying ahead of upcoming tech trends.
